Unveiling the Hidden Companions: White Dwarfs in Our Cosmic Neighborhood

In a fascinating twist, astronomers have uncovered four white dwarfs, once hidden by their brighter stellar partners, right in our celestial backyard. These compact stars, within a mere 65 light-years of Earth, have been revealed through ultraviolet observations, shedding light on the intricacies of stellar relationships.

What makes this discovery intriguing is the interplay between the white dwarfs and their red dwarf companions. Imagine a cosmic dance where the smaller, dimmer white dwarfs are overshadowed by the vibrant red dwarfs, making them nearly invisible from Earth. This dynamic duo, however, exhibits a telltale wobble, hinting at the presence of a hidden partner.

The Art of Detection

The key to this discovery lies in the subtle radial velocity shifts, a cosmic dance that reveals the gravitational pull of an unseen companion. This is where the expertise of astronomers shines, as they decipher the language of stellar motion. Earlier measurements hinted at the presence of white dwarfs, but it was the ultraviolet observations that confirmed their existence.

The challenge here is the red dwarfs' tendency to mimic white dwarf signals with their flares. It's like trying to spot a whisper in a noisy room. The Hubble Space Telescope's imaging spectrograph played a crucial role in separating the white dwarf's signature from the red dwarf's activity. This is a prime example of how advanced instrumentation enables us to see beyond the obvious.

G 203-47: An Unusual Binary

One system, G 203-47, stands out for its peculiarities. Located just 25 light-years away, it hosts the ninth closest white dwarf to our Sun. But what's truly fascinating is its rotational anomaly. Unlike tidally locked systems, where rotation and orbit are synchronized, G 203-47's red dwarf seems to take its sweet time, rotating at a leisurely pace compared to its orbital dance.

This anomaly, as Dr. David Wilson notes, suggests a gentler evolutionary history. It's as if this binary system experienced a brief, less tumultuous interaction, leaving it in a unique state. This discovery challenges our understanding of binary star evolution and opens up new avenues for exploration.

A Census Update and Its Implications

The confirmation of these four white dwarfs has significant implications for our local stellar census. The team's updated count reveals a higher density of white dwarfs in our vicinity than previously estimated. This is a crucial piece of the puzzle in understanding the evolution of close binary systems and the complex dance of angular momentum.

What many people don't realize is that these findings have practical applications. By studying these systems, astronomers can refine models of angular momentum loss and binary evolution.
